We've been running Centminmod on our servers for years. Love the software. There is no fancy web UI but it does have CLI menus, etc... so, definitely not for the novice but it's really good at what it does. I'm not affiliated, just a... - Source: Hacker News / 4 months ago
I pay $3 a month for a 2gb (ram) ssd based VPS. I install centmin and reverse proxy my homelab services with a legit domain. (my isp blocks port 80). Source: over 4 years ago
So yeah, it very much depends on your use case, you can always just demo it for one month and see for yourself. If you do, look into centminmod, it's a management tool for hosting websites simply and with great performance. Source: about 5 years ago
Technically WASI 0.1, but I used it (via Extism[0]) to implement a simple login library[1] that works in Rust, Go, and Node. Would be trivial to add other lanugages supported by Extism. Overall I loved the dev experience. [0]:... - Source: Hacker News / 3 months ago
I tinkered with https://extism.org and basically the use case is that they suggest, namely you can extend software in another programming language but without having to setup a container or VMs on the client. They "just" run the code in... - Source: Hacker News / 3 months ago
Check out https://extism.org, it is built for those kinds of use cases. However I think WASI and components could enhance it. - Source: Hacker News / 3 months ago
